Product Description:

The TDM4.1-20-300W0 servo drive module is produced by Bosch Rexroth Indramat as part of the TDM Servo Drive Modules series. Designed for closed-loop motion platforms, this module interfaces between the plant’s DC supply and synchronous motors, converting control commands from the higher-level CNC or PLC into precise stator currents. By providing regulated acceleration, deceleration, and holding torque, it supports positioning tables, handling robots, and packaging lines that require repeatable velocity profiles without external braking resistors. This arrangement helps the axis respond quickly to commanded changes in speed and torque during repeated production cycles.

Its power section is referenced to a bus voltage of 300 VDC, and the drive can deliver a continuous phase current of 15 A while sustaining a mechanical output of 6 kW. For short transients, the controller permits a peak envelope of 20 A, and that same value is used as the type current for cable and fuse selection. Electrical insulation follows category C for reinforced spacing. The integrated ready relay is rated for 24 V at 1 A and signals standby status to the control rack. Internal electronics draw 60 mA from -15 V, 150 mA from +15 V, and 400 mA from +24 V control rails. Front terminals are guarded to IP 10, which is suitable for installation inside protected electrical enclosures.

Thermal management relies on natural convection, so airflow around the heat sink must remain unobstructed to dissipate the continuous loss of 110 W generated at rated current. The module can be mounted up to 1000 m above sea level without derating, but ambient temperature has to be limited to 55 °C during reduced-rating operation. Overall mass is 8 kg, which helps with panel layout and vibration analysis when several axes are grouped on a common backplane. Passive cooling also eliminates the need for auxiliary fans in the drive section.

Continuous Current
15 A
Continuous Power
6 kW
Cooling Method
Natural Convection
Dc Link Voltage
300 VDC
Insulation category
C
Max Mounting Altitude
1000 m
Max Reduced-rating Temp
55 °C
Peak current
20 A
Power Loss At I(cont)
110 W
Protection Rating
IP 10
Ready Relay Rating
24 V / 1 A max
Signal Draw (-15 V)
60 mA
Signal Draw (+15 V)
150 mA
Signal Draw (+24 V)
400 mA
Type Current
20 A
Weight
8 kg
